Abstract

A flashing ornament apparatus includes a housing, a light guiding unit and a circuit module. The light transmissive housing includes an accommodating space formed therein. The light guiding unit includes two light guiding plates arranged inside the accommodating space. The light guiding plates include alternating decorative patterns formed thereon. The circuit module includes a circuit board, at least two light emitting elements and a power source base. The light emitting elements are controlled by the circuit board to be lit up sequentially. The light emitting elements are arranged on one side of the light guiding plates correspondingly in order to allow the light source generated by the light emitting elements to enter into the light guiding plates. Consequently, the flashing visual effect of the decorative patterns can be achieved.

Abstract

A double-layer decorative lamp mainly includes a lamp seat, cover unit and light emitting module, where the cover unit has at least two decorative board pervious to light and configured on the lamp seat, and the light emitting module is in electric connection with the lamp seat and has at least two light sources respectively corresponding to each decorative board, where one of the light sources is formed a proper angle with the corresponding decorative board, and the surface of each decorative board has shading pattern. Whereby, light of the each light source is passed through one of the decorative boards, allowing the non-shading pattern thereof to be brightened, and projects the non-shading pattern of another decorative board obliquely to a wall surface.

Abstract

A flashing night light includes: a night light base, a casing mounted to the night light base, a control circuit mounted to the casing and including a control substrate and light-emitting elements, and a light-transmitting unit including first and second light-transmitting plates. The light-emitting elements are controlled by the control substrate to lighten in sequence. Each of the first and second light-transmitting plates has a surface on which a predetermined pattern is formed. The patterns are arranged according to a sequence for desired displaying. The first and second light-transmitting plates include light receiving sections that are arranged to alternate in position and respectively correspond to the light-emitting elements and are fixed to the control substrate. With the light-emitting elements being arranged to lighten in sequence, lights emitting from the light-emitting elements may provide the patterns with an effect of image displaying and achieve a dynamic visual effect.

Abstract

A twinkling hair band mainly includes a band main body and a light guiding decoration coupled to the band main body, where the light guiding decoration has a base and at least two light diffuser plates. Two light-emitting elements corresponding to each light diffuser plate and a control circuit controlling each light-emitting element to wink in sequence are configured inside said base, and a power source switch for turning on and off electricity is configured on the base. Whereby, the corresponding light diffuser plate twinkles immediately when each light-emitting element winks in sequence through the coupling of the band main body and light guiding decoration so as to profit decoration to the band main body.
